ICE Contract Would Help the Police Track Down Immigrant Children

Nov. 6, 2025, 12:00 PM UTC

The Trump administration is laying the groundwork to establish a privately run call center that would help local law enforcement track down unaccompanied immigrant children, a move advocates worry will increase family separations and lead to the arrests of vulnerable kids.

US Immigration and Customs Enforcement outlined its plans Tuesday in a request for information, saying the agency had “an immediate need” to establish a call center to coordinate with state and local authorities.
